Method and System of Validating Cash Transactions
20220012696 · 2022-01-13
Inventors
Cpc classification
G06Q20/204
PHYSICS
G06Q20/085
PHYSICS
G06Q20/202
PHYSICS
G06Q20/206
PHYSICS
G07D11/20
PHYSICS
G06Q20/02
PHYSICS
G07D7/2033
PHYSICS
G07F19/211
PHYSICS
International classification
G06Q20/02
PHYSICS
G06Q20/10
PHYSICS
G06Q20/40
PHYSICS
G07D7/2033
PHYSICS
Abstract
A method and system of validating cash transactions which comprises capturing a unique identifier of a banknote, storing the unique identifier against a user identity of a user; and upon receiving the banknote as tender for payment, checking the unique identifier of the banknote against the user identity, requesting an authorization for release of the banknote for payment, and in response to receiving a successful authorization, transmitting an accept banknote message and in response to a failed authorization, transmitting a decline banknote message.
Claims
1. A method of validating a cash transaction at a cash validation server of a cash transaction validation system, comprising: capturing a unique identifier of a banknote of a user; storing the unique identifier of the banknote against a user identity of the user in a database connected to the cash validation server; checking the unique identifier of the banknote against the user identity stored in the database when the banknote is received as tender for payment at a receiving Cash Processing Terminal (CPT); requesting an authorization from the user to release the banknote for payment; transmitting an accept banknote message to the receiving CPT when a successful authorization is received and transmitting a decline banknote message to the receiving CPT when a failed authorization is received.
2. The method of claim 1, wherein checking the unique identifier of the banknote against the user identity stored in the database comprises electronically receiving the unique identifier at a client-side cash validation application installed on the receiving CPT and transmitting the unique identifier to a server-side cash validation application installed on the cash validation server.
3. (canceled)
4. The method of claim 1, wherein the receiving CPT comprises a merchant Point of Sale (POS) terminal.
5. The method of claim 1, wherein requesting an authorization from the user comprises receiving the authorization from a front-end user terminal, the front-end user terminal is a mobile device or a desktop computer, a user authentication application is installed on the front-end user terminal, the user authentication application is a mobile device application when the front-end user terminal is the mobile device, the user authentication application is a desktop computer application when the front-end user terminal is the desktop computer and the user authentication application is in data communication with the merchant POS terminal or the server-side cash validation application installed on the cash validation server.
6. (canceled)
7. (canceled)
8. The method of claim 1, wherein capturing a unique identifier of a banknote comprises capturing the unique identifier at a dispensing CPT.
9. The method of claim 1, wherein the client-side cash validation application is integrated with the merchant POS terminal.
10. The method of claim 1, wherein the unique identifier of the banknote comprises a banknote serial number.
11. The method of claim 1, wherein capturing a unique identifier of a banknote comprises presenting the user with an option to capture the banknote at the dispensing CPT when the banknote is withdrawn.
12. The method of claim 1, comprising flagging the unique identifier of the banknote with a captured status or a released status.
13. The method of claim 1, wherein requesting an authorization from the user comprises authenticating the user at the merchant POS terminal using a Personal Identification Number (PIN) or two-factor authentication.
14. The method of claim 1, wherein the dispensing CPT is part of a local dispensing CPT network of a bank, the merchant POS terminal is part of a local merchant POS network and the cash validation server is located remote from the local dispensing CPT network and the local merchant POS network.
15. (canceled)
16. (canceled)
17. The method of claim 1, wherein the dispensing CPT comprises an Automatic Teller Machine (ATM) and the captured status or the released status of the banknote is updated at the server-side cash validation application.
18. (canceled)
19. The method of claim 1, comprising tracking the banknote using the unique identifier.
20. The method of claim 19, wherein tracking the banknote comprises analyzing a lifecycle of the banknote and providing supply and location information about the banknote.
21. The method of claim 1, comprising displaying a notification of the user identity and the captured status or the released status of the banknote at the merchant POS terminal when the authorization is received from the user.
22. (canceled)
23. A system of validating a cash transaction, comprising: a cash validation server connected to a database, wherein a server-side cash validation application is installed on the cash validation server and a receiving Cash Processing Terminal (CPT), wherein a client-side cash validation application is installed on the receiving CPT and wherein the system of validating the cash transaction is to: capture a unique identifier of a banknote of a user; store the unique identifier of the banknote against a user identity of the user in the database; check the unique identifier of the banknote against the user identity stored in the database when the banknote is received as tender for payment at the receiving CPT; request an authorization from the user to release the banknote for payment; transmit an accept banknote message to the receiving CPT when a successful authorization is received and transmit a decline banknote message to the receiving CPT when a failed authorization is received.
24. The system of claim 23, wherein the receiving CPT is to receive the unique identifier of the banknote at the client-side cash validation application and transmit the unique identifier to the server-side cash validation application on the cash validation server to check the unique identifier against the user identity stored in the database.
25. The system of claim 23, wherein the receiving CPT comprises a merchant Point of Sale (POS) terminal.
26. The system of claim 23, comprising a dispensing CPT and a front-end user terminal, wherein the front-end user terminal is a mobile device or a desktop computer, a user authentication application is installed on the front-end user terminal, the user authentication application is a mobile device application when the front-end user terminal is the mobile device, the user authentication application is a desktop computer application when the front-end user terminal is the desktop computer and the user authentication application is in data communication with the server-side cash validation application and the merchant POS terminal.
27-30. (canceled)
31. The system of claim 26, wherein the dispensing CPT is part of a local dispensing CPT network, the merchant POS terminal is part of a local merchant POS network, the cash validation server is located remote from the local dispensing CPT network and the local merchant POS network and the dispensing CPT comprises an Automatic Teller Machine (ATM).
32-39. (canceled)
Description
DRAWINGS
[0037] In the drawings,
[0038]
[0039]
[0040]
[0041]
DETAILED DESCRIPTION OF THE INVENTION
[0042] With reference to
[0043] To one side, the cash validation server (202) is in data communication with a local dispensing Cash Processing Terminal (CPT) network (208) having dispensing CPT's in the form of ATM's (210.1), (210.2) and (210.3). The local dispensing CPT network (208) holds three banknotes at its ATM's (210.1), (210.2) and (210.3), the banknotes having unique identifiers (212.1), (212.2) and (212.3).
[0044] To another side, the cash validation server (202) is in data communication with a local receiving CPT network (214) which comprises receiving CPT's in the form of merchant Point-of-Sale (POS) terminals (216.1) and (216.2). A client-side cash validation software application (218) is installed at the merchant POS terminals (216.1) and (216.2), the client-side cash validation software application (218) being integrated with the POS terminals (216.1) and (216.2).
[0045] In this embodiment of the invention, the cash transaction validation system (200) comprises a front-end user terminal in the form of a mobile device (220) of a user (222) having installed thereon a user authentication application (224) in data communication with the merchant POS terminals (216.1) and (216.2) and the cash validation server (202).
[0046] As will become more apparent with reference to
[0047] With reference to
[0048] At a first step (301), the user 222 withdraws three banknotes from the ATM (210.1) that forms part of the local dispensing Cash Processing Terminal (CPT) network (208). Upon withdrawal of the banknotes, the user is presented with an option to have the banknotes captured by the system.
[0049] Next at step (302) and upon the user's (222) electing to capture the banknotes, the unique identifiers (212.1), (212.2) and (212.3) of the banknotes of the user (222) are captured and the unique identifiers (212.1), (212.2) and (212.3) are stored against a user identity of the user (222) in the database (204) connected to the cash validation server (202). In this embodiment of the invention, the unique identifiers (212.1), (212.2) and (212.3) are banknote serial numbers.
[0050] At step (304), the banknotes having unique identifiers (212.1), (212.2) and are tendered as payment for goods at the merchant POS terminal (216.2) and the banknote having unique identifier (212.3) is tendered as payment for goods at the merchant POS terminal (216.1).
[0051] Next at step (306), the unique identifiers (212.1), (212.2) and (212.3) are checked against the user identity stored in the database (204) by electronically receiving the unique identifiers (212.1), (212.2) and (212.3) at the client-side cash validation software application (218) installed at the merchant POS terminals (216.1) and (216.2) and the unique identifiers (212.1), (212.2) and (212.3) are transmitted to the server-side cash validation application (206) installed on the cash validation server (202).
[0052] Next at step (308), the user (222) is requested to authorize the release of the banknotes having unique identifiers (212.1), (212.2) and (212.3). In one embodiment, the authorization comprises requesting the authorization from the user (222) by a Personal Identification Number (PIN), whereas in another embodiment, the authorization is requested via two-factor authentication. In yet another embodiment, requesting the authorization from the user (222) comprises receiving the authorization from the front-end user terminal in the form of the mobile device (220) having installed thereon the user authentication application (224) being in data communication with the server-side cash validation application (206) installed on the cash validation server (202).
[0053] At step (310) and upon receipt of successful authorization for the release of the banknotes having unique identifiers (212.1) and (212.2), the banknotes having unique identifiers (212.1) and (212.2) are flagged with a released status and an accept banknote message is transmitted to the POS terminal (216.2) for acceptance of the banknotes as payment.
[0054] At step (312) and in in response to a failed authorization for the banknote having unique identifier (212.3), the captured status of the banknote having unique identifier (212.3) remains unchanged and a decline banknote message is transmitted to the POS terminal (216.1) and the banknote is rejected as payment.
[0055] In
[0056] To one side, the cash validation server (70) is in data communication with a local dispensing CPT network (58) having dispensing CPT's in the form of ATM's (52.1), (52.2) and (52.3) and a dispensing storage controller (60.1). The local dispensing CPT network (58) holds three banknotes of a user (50) at its ATM's (52.1), (52.2) and (52.3), the banknotes having unique identifiers in the form of serial numbers (54.1), (54.2) and (54.3).
[0057] To another side, the cash validation server (70) is in data communication with a local receiving CPT network (64) which includes receiving CPT's in the form of merchant POS terminals (62.1) and (62.2), and a receiving storage controller (60.2).
[0058] In this embodiment of the invention, the cash transaction validation system (7) includes a front-end user terminal in the form of a mobile device (82) having installed thereon a client-side cash validation application in the form of a mobile device application (80), the mobile device application (80) having been downloaded from an online store by the user (50). The cash transaction validation system (7) further includes a front-end terminal in the form of a desktop computer (86) having a client-side cash validation application accessible in the form of a browser-based application (84).
[0059] The system (7) is operable to capture the serial numbers (54.1), (54.2), and (54.3); store the serial numbers against the user name in the database (72) connected to the cash validation server (70); add a “captured” or “released” status to the serial numbers (54.1), (54.2), and (54.3); and upon tendering of the banknotes having any one or more of the serial numbers for payment at the receiving CPT (62.1) or (62.2), take the serial number of the tendered banknote, check its “captured” or “released” status, and in response to a “captured” status, transmit a “decline banknote” message to the receiving CPT (62.1) or (62.2) and in response to a “released” status, transmit an “accept banknote” message to the receiving CPT (62.1) or (62.2).
[0060] In
[0061] At a first step (120), the cash validation server (70) accesses the ATM's (52.1), (52.2) and (52.3) of the local dispensing CPT network (58) via the dispensing storage controller (60.1) and captures the unique identifiers in the form of banknote serial numbers (54.1), (54.2) and (54.3) of the user (50). In this embodiment, the serial numbers (54.1), (54.2) and (54.3) are captured upon withdrawal of the banknotes and the dispensing CPT's i.e. ATM's (52.1), (52.2) and (52.3) are accessed electronically via the dispensing storage controller (60.1) by the server-side cash validation application (68).
[0062] Next, at step (122), the serial numbers (54.1), (54.2) and (54.3) are stored against the username (50) in the database repository (72) connected to the server (70).
[0063] At step (124), the server-side cash validation application (68) adds or appends to each serial number a “captured” status meaning that the banknotes have not yet been released by the user (50).
[0064] Next, at step (126), the user (50) withdraws the banknotes having serial numbers (54.1), (54.2) and (54.3) with the aim of tendering the banknotes for payment at a receiving CPT in the form of the merchant POS terminal (62.1).
[0065] Now, at step (128), the user (50) communicates with the cash validation server (70) via the front-end terminal in the form of the mobile device (82) having installed thereon the client-side cash validation application (80) and updates the status of the banknotes having serial numbers (54.1) and (54.2) from “captured” to “released” at step (130).
[0066] Next, at step (132), the banknotes having serial numbers (54.1) and (54.2) are presented or tendered for payment at the merchant POS terminal (62.1). The merchant checks the “captured” or “released” status of the banknotes by electronically capturing their serial numbers and transmits the serial numbers (54.1) and (54.2) to the cash validation server (70) for verification against the statuses stored in the repository (72) connected to the server (70) at step (134).
[0067] In this embodiment, the banknotes having serial numbers (54.1) and (54.2) have been “released” by the user (50) at step (130) and the validation server (70) accordingly transmits an “accept banknote” message to the merchant POS terminal (62.1) at step (136). Should the note with serial number (54.3) have been presented for payment, the server (70) would have transmitted a “decline banknote” to the POS terminal (62.1).
[0068] Advantageously, a method and system as hereinbefore described is aimed at removing the anticipated reward of crime, i.e. the stealing of banknotes, by foiling the theft and increasing the risk of being caught.